With a score of 62 out of 100, Care And Rehab - Boscobel earns a C grade — placing it near the middle of Wisconsin nursing facilities. Families should review the detailed metrics below when considering this Boscobel location.

Staffing levels at Care And Rehab - Boscobel exceed national averages, with 4.35 total nursing hours per resident per day — compared to the national average of 3.8 hours. RN coverage of 0.90 hours per resident per day also exceeds the national average of 0.7 hours.

Recent CMS inspections identified 3 deficiencies at Care And Rehab - Boscobel, including 1 classified as serious — among the most concerning citation levels. The most notable finding involved: provide enough food/fluids to maintain a resident's health..
